What are Unique Safari Lodging Experiences in Africa?

Unique safari lodging experiences in Africa include treehouse lodges, luxury tented camps, and underwater hotels. Treehouse lodges, such as those found in South Africa’s Kruger National Park, offer elevated views of wildlife and immersive nature experiences. Luxury tented camps, like those in the Serengeti, provide a blend of comfort and adventure, allowing guests to experience the wilderness while enjoying high-end amenities. Underwater hotels, such as the Manta Resort in Zanzibar, offer a unique perspective of marine life, combining relaxation with an extraordinary underwater experience. These options highlight the diversity and creativity in safari accommodations across the continent.

What unique features define these lodging experiences?

Unique safari lodging experiences in Africa are defined by their immersive connection to nature, luxury amenities, and cultural authenticity. These lodgings often feature open-air designs that allow guests to experience the sights and sounds of the African wilderness, such as tented camps that blend seamlessly into the environment. Additionally, many lodges offer personalized services, including guided wildlife tours and gourmet dining, enhancing the overall experience. The incorporation of local materials and traditional architectural styles further enriches the cultural authenticity, making each stay unique. For instance, lodges like the Singita Lebombo Lodge in South Africa provide panoramic views of the Kruger National Park, showcasing the natural beauty while offering high-end accommodations.

How do cultural influences shape these accommodations?

Cultural influences shape accommodations in Africa by integrating local traditions, architectural styles, and community practices into the design and operation of safari lodges. For instance, many lodges incorporate indigenous materials and craftsmanship, reflecting the cultural heritage of the region, such as using thatched roofs and mud walls in construction, which are prevalent in various African communities. Additionally, the culinary offerings often feature local ingredients and traditional recipes, enhancing the guest experience by providing authentic cultural immersion. This approach not only respects and preserves local customs but also promotes sustainable tourism by benefiting the surrounding communities economically and socially.

What types of unique safari lodgings are available in Africa?

Unique safari lodgings in Africa include treehouses, luxury tents, lodges, and mobile camps. Treehouses offer elevated views of wildlife and are often located in scenic areas, providing a unique perspective of the surrounding environment. Luxury tents combine comfort with the wilderness experience, featuring en-suite bathrooms and high-end amenities while allowing guests to feel close to nature. Lodges are typically built with local materials and provide a more permanent accommodation option, often featuring communal areas for dining and relaxation. Mobile camps offer a flexible safari experience, moving locations to follow wildlife migrations, allowing guests to experience different ecosystems. These types of lodgings cater to various preferences and enhance the overall safari experience by immersing guests in the African landscape.

What practices make eco-lodges environmentally friendly?

Eco-lodges are environmentally friendly due to their sustainable practices, which include using renewable energy sources, implementing water conservation measures, and promoting local biodiversity. These lodges often utilize solar panels or wind turbines to reduce reliance on fossil fuels, thereby minimizing their carbon footprint. Additionally, eco-lodges typically employ rainwater harvesting systems and low-flow fixtures to conserve water, addressing the critical issue of water scarcity in many regions. Furthermore, they often engage in habitat preservation and support local wildlife conservation efforts, which helps maintain the ecological balance and promotes biodiversity. For instance, a study by the International Ecotourism Society highlights that eco-lodges contribute to the protection of natural habitats while providing economic benefits to local communities.

What common mistakes should be avoided when booking unique safari lodgings?

When booking unique safari lodgings, travelers should avoid overlooking the location and accessibility of the lodge. Many lodgings are situated in remote areas, which can significantly impact travel time and logistics. Additionally, failing to read reviews and ratings can lead to unexpected experiences, as past guests often provide insights into the quality and service of the lodgings. Another common mistake is not considering the seasonality of wildlife and weather, which can affect the overall safari experience. Lastly, neglecting to confirm the amenities and services offered can result in disappointment, as unique lodgings may have specific features that cater to different preferences.
